How much do business development project management j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 31, 2026, the average yearly pay for business development project management in the United States is $85,602.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$61,000.00 and $100,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Business Development Project Management vs Business Development Coordinator?

AspectBusiness Development Project ManagementBusiness Development Coordinator
CredentialsTypically requires project management certifications (e.g., PMP), business development experienceOften requires sales or marketing experience, sometimes a degree in business or related field
Work EnvironmentManages projects, coordinates teams, oversees client deliverablesSupports sales efforts, coordinates marketing activities, assists in client outreach
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in industries with complex projects like IT, construction, consultingCommon in sales-driven industries like tech, marketing, and services

Business Development Project Management focuses on managing specific projects to grow business opportunities, requiring project management skills. In contrast, Business Development Coordinator supports sales and marketing efforts, often handling client communications and lead generation. Both roles are vital but differ in scope and responsibilities.

The Business Development Leader is responsible for identifying and developing business opportunities, driving strategic marketing initiatives, and supporting revenue growth across global markets. This role serves as a subject matter expert, leading cross-functional initiatives, influencing business strategy, and providing analytical insights to support worldwide business development and operational success.
Key Responsibilities
  • Lead complex new technology development programs from concept through commercialization.
  • Experience managing business programs, resource allocation, budgets, intellectual property filings, and strategic initiatives.
  • Drive alignment among internal stakeholders and external partners to ensure program success.
  • Collaborate with technical and legal teams to develop, prepare, and file intellectual property (IP) disclosures and patent applications.
  • Develop, manage, and track program budgets, schedules, and resource plans.
  • Draft, negotiate, and execute Joint Development Agreements (JDAs) and other strategic partnership contracts.
  • Establish and manage collaborative relationships with external organizations, suppliers, and development partners.
  • Prepare and deliver executive-level reviews, program updates, and strategic recommendations to senior leadership.
  • Ensure effective cross-functional coordination to meet technical, business, and operational objectives.

Qualifications
  • BS or MS degree in Electrical Engineering, Optics, Materials Science, or a related technical field.
  • 5+ years of engineering program management experience.
  • Japanese language proficiency and familiarity with Japanese business culture preferred.
  • Proven ability to lead complex projects and cross-functional teams.
  • Experience influencing stakeholders at all levels, including executive leadership.
  • Strong program management skills with the ability to align tactical activities to strategic objectives.
